(Mechanical Project Planner)
PURPOSE OF WORK
To provide execution planning, supervision or coordination services for shutdowns, turnarounds, major expense, Management of Change, Special Emphasis Program & capital projects, procurement of large engineered equipment and projects designed by the Technical Department. To coordinate shared services within the Maintenance organization. To lead special audits and special programs within the Maintenance Department. To coordinate the implementation, analysis, improvements and follow-up of Samref’s computerized maintenance management system.
REGULAR ASSIGNED DUTIES
Provide coaching to the new Planner/Technicians assigned to the Manager’s organization; including but not limited to SAP work management and the coordination for the SAP work centers under the PPC Manager.
-
Implement Samref’s safety rules and regulations as they apply during the development of planned work packages in accordance to OIMS & T1BPs. Schedule weekly safety reviews for the assigned employees and contract staff workers towards quality and to carry out safe work executions.
-
Participates in investigations of incidents/accidents to identify root causes and to establish written policies, practices or recommendations by which similar incidents/accidents may be prevented.
-
Develop, complete clear and concise work packages.
-
Utilize advance planning tools such as critical path scheduling and man-power balancing. (e.g., Primavera)
-
Write project contract scope documents to ensure highest level of safety & reliability is achieved during execution of tasks.
-
Prepare Maintenance job packs in accordance to OIMS, T1BPs to execute in a safe and cost-effective manner.
-
Optimize the use of SAP functions of data accuracy, estimating, work close out and cost reporting.
-
Monitor the Maintenance Department's usage of SAP PM.
-
Identify weaknesses in training, reporting, analysis, controls and usability. Identify and coach personnel, groups or positions that require additional help in maximizing the SAP benefits.
-
Ensure policies are effective in keeping the master equipment data accurate.
-
Assure equipment histories are being entered.
-
Coordinate SAP updates and revisions.
-
Complete regular group coaching sessions in the Maintenance Department for all COORDINATORS, SENIOR TECHNICIANS and clerks to assure excellent communication, consistent expectations and uniform results in all groups.
-
Plan, execute and monitor all Major Expense Items (MEI), Tank Cleaning and Repair Program, Unit shutdown, Special Emphasis Program (SEP) and MOC safely and as per the budget and schedule.
-
Coordinate the procurement of large, engineered replacement of maintenance components such as heat exchangers, vessels and protective coatings.
-
Participate in Maintenance audit such as OIMS Assessment, OIMS Critical Verification Measurement (OCVM) and Quick Reference List (QRL).
-
Supervise temporary taskforces as required for individual projects or turnarounds as required by management.
-
Complete special assignments as directed by the Maintenance Managers.
